In a right triangle the leg opposite to the acute angle of 30° is 7 in. Find the hypotenuse and other leg.

a = opposite leg

b = adjacent leg

c = hypotenuse

tan θ = opposite leg / adjacent leg

tan θ = a / b

sin θ = opposite leg / hypotenuse

sin θ = a / c

θ = 30° , sin θ = 1 / 2 , tan θ = √3 / 3 , a = 7 in

tan θ = a / b

√3 / 3 = 7 / b

Multiply both sides by 3

√3 = 21 / b

Multiply both sides by b

√3 b = 21

Divide both sides by √3

b = 21 / √3 = 7 ∙ 3 / √3 = 7 ∙ √3 ∙ √3 / √3 = 7√3

sin θ = a / c

1 / 2 = 7 / c

Multiply both sides by 2

1 = 14 / c

Multiply both sides by c

c = 14

adjacent leg = 7√3 in

hypotenuse = 14 in
